How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Hill Country?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Hill Country Studio Apartments | $1,250 | $775 | $2,275 |
| Hill Country 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,399 | $600 | $7,256 |
| Hill Country 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,818 | $725 | $7,527 |
| Hill Country 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,203 | $785 | $10,000+ |
| Hill Country 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,258 | $745 | $10,000+ |
